Palike as a supplier

Water supply is no more a prerogative of the Bruhat Bangalore Mahanagara Palike after the formation of Bangalore Water Supply and Sewerage Board.

However, the Palike has donned the role of water supplier in many areas of the City as corporators and ward engineers face the public ire in the event of supply going haywire.

“We have allocated Rs 25 lakh for each ward this year to ensure water supply in the areas prone to water shortage. Our engineers dig borewells, hire tankers and supply water, said S S Khandre, Public Relation Officer, BBMP.

The short-term measure has led to a larger problem in the City. In Chandapura on Hosur Road, borewells go as deep as 800 to 1,000 feet for water and yet there is no guarantee of finding water. It is neither feasible to go too deep to extract water for the fear of contamination by harmful chemicals. The area now yields water with high fluoride content.

Stormwater drains and the interlinked water bodies could offer a solution to the problem but the Palike is not keen to explore them. Most lakes in the City are in a shambles due to the encroachment or discharge of sewage. Most of the polluted water bodies have either died down or are on the verge of extinction.
